Seica Showcases Simplicity in Selective Soldering


Salem, NH, September 2007 - Seica Inc., a leading electronics test and assembly solution OEM, will showcase the Firefly, a laser selective soldering system, within its VIVA Integrated Platform(TM) in order to meet the challenges of today's focus on automation.

Seica's products meet the GEM (Generic Model for Communication and Control of Manufacturing Equipment) Standard. In addition, the mechanical interface on these products also adheres to the SMEMA (Surface Mount Equipment Manufacturer's Association) Standard.

The latest addition to Seica's growing portfolio, the Firefly, concentrates all the power and control of laser technology into the automated selective soldering process. Based on Seica's VIP(TM) architecture, Firefly simplifies the generation, verification and operation of any soldering program, while its flexibility and performance can be further optimized through additional software tools. Thermal control, so essential to the soldering process, is guaranteed by an integrated temperature control system that provides continuous feedback during the soldering process and displays thermal profiles clearly in real time. Equipped with a SMEMA board conveyor system, Firefly can also be integrated easily into any production line.

Simplicity in Selective Soldering

Starting from CAD/CAM files, the Firefly software automatically extracts the coordinates of the points to be soldered, along with all the other geometrical information used by the internal algorithms to set up the thermal profile, laser spot dimensions and soldering angles, and then to generate the soldering program. The software also allows the user to create a program manually, aided by the integrated vision system and the interactive guided editor provided by the VIVA software environment. The editing environment also allows the user to modify the thermal profile and the other variables of each solder joint at any time, according to changing requirements.

About Seica:

Founded in 1986, Seica S.p.A. is a global supplier of automatic test and assembly equipment with an installed base of more than 800 systems on four different continents. Seica offers a complete line of test solutions, including bed of nails and flying probe testers, which are able to perform MDA, in-circuit, functional and optical tests of loaded boards, second and third level electronic modules and printed circuit boards. Headquarters is located in Strambino, Italy, with offices in Paris, Salem/New Hampshire USA and Suzhou, China, along with a worldwide distribution network.
